50 pre-sold @ £250k each is a good chunk of money.
Full hand build not Superform so expensive expertise needed there! English Wheel panel forming a d stitching of sections.
It is a fine weather car so actual drivers will be limited.
The design looks ok with just a couple of features as negatives.
It is clearly aimed at big money buyers wanting an exclusivity. More so than previous limited edition models (trads/CX/M3W etc).
MMC must think they can fit the build in, perhaps done elsewhere and/or final assembly in the factory where existing skills are there, such as interiors.
I wonder how it might get to the US ? That would be the ideal as a California car. Less practical elsewhere.
